San Antonio is one of the largest military cities in the country, home to Fort Sam Houston, Joint Base San Antonio–Lackland, and Randolph AFB, generating exceptionally strong demand for therapists specializing in military trauma, PTSD, moral injury, and the challenges of military family life including frequent relocation and deployment stress. The city has a majority Hispanic population, and bilingual Spanish-English therapists and culturally grounded care for Latino families are consistently in high demand. University Health and the South Texas Veterans Health Care System provide major institutional mental health services alongside a large private practice community. San Antonio's strong Catholic faith tradition also means many residents seek therapists who can integrate spiritual values with evidence-based care.

Rational Emotive Behavior Therapy (REBT) therapists in San Antonio, Texas Statistics

Rational Emotive Behavior Therapy (REBT) therapists in San Antonio, Texas average 20 years of experience and charge around $183 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(93%), Depression (86%), and Trauma and PTSD (69%).
